Swim
  • 14m 11s
  • 880 yards
  • 01m 37s / 100 yards
Comments:

Started late and went WAY wide to keep a clear lane. Maybe too wide.
What would you do differently?:

Swim a bit harder and keep a better line.
Transition 1
  • 02m 50s
Comments:

I kept my water bottles for the bike leg in a small cooler and they were still frozen for the ride.
What would you do differently?:

Put the water bottles on the bike before the swim.
Bike
  • 44m 4s
  • 12.3 miles
  • 16.75 mile/hr
Transition 2
  • 00m 57s
Run
  • 35m 10s
  • 3.2 miles
  • 10m 59s  min/mile
What would you do differently?:

Practice so that I can actually complete the run without walking.
Post race
What limited your ability to perform faster:

Lack of training during the 3 weeks I was nursing my back injury.

What did think of the BNS people....I passed on this one till they prove that they can pull it off. They dropped the ball on a mudrun in which they over promised and under delivered. Was the water really 82 deg. already....I'm looking at Marlboro, but it looks a little swampy at 85 plus

From my perspective, everything seemed great, but this was my first event of any kind so I don't have anything to judge them against.  The course was certainly well marked and there were plenty of volunteers helping both early in the morning during set up and throughout the race.  Free pizza and beer was nice too.  And yes, the water really did seem 82.  Lake Gardner's pretty small, and had been warming up steadily in the previous week and half.
